    Primer pockets

    I have plenty of Federal 205Ms and find the current ones a bear to seat in the primer pockets with my K&M primer tool...I mean I have to use a lot of force to get them into the pockets. I switched back to BR4s and they seat with normal resistance and are easily felt when they hit the pocket...

    Looking for a new bench box?

    Soft bags are nice... you can get various internal capacities, and they are light to begin with so the majority of the weight is what you put in one. Downside is that without dividers they can knock your stuff around a bit if you are not careful. Still, I like soft bags.

    Fat 6mm bullets

    N133 would not be a powder of choice for a 6BR imo. What are you shooting for powder and how much? N135, 8208, Norma 201 would be some to try, assuming you are shooting 65 to 68 grain bullets. With the fast twist are you shooting 90-105 gr bullets? If so Varget and other in that slower burning...

    Creedmore Method

    if two shooters tie... lets say each shooter shoots 4 Xs on each of their 5 targets, you go back to target one and look at each bullseye from 1 thru 5. The tie is broken by which shooter shooter dropped an X first. Lets say shooter one shoots Xs on bullseye 1 thru 4 and shooter 2 shoots Xs on...
